It carries about one quarter of vitamin B12 in serum Transcobalamin I (haptocorrin) and III bind inactive or circulating B12 pools 2 More about the transcobalamins: TCB I and III: 6070kDa molecular weight proteins Belong to the haptocorrin (HC) superfamily HCs, also called R-binders or cobalophilins, are found in various tissues and biological fluids TCB I and III are derived from the granulocyte line and are markers of neutrophilic secondary granules, which explains their increase in myeloproliferative disorders (MPDs)
